Would tend to agree with Milo. Leave the drivers alone. Look inside the cabinet for opportunities to upgrade. If electrolytics are used, replace with polypropylenes of equal value, improve wire internally and stuff corners with cord weather stripping to reduce cabinet resonance. Total cost should be no more than $50 and if you still don't like the speakers sell them.
